FLY-TIPPERS and arsonists have been warned they are putting lives at risk after firefighters were called out to a popular dumping spot.

One crew from Blackburn Station attended the incident in Hole House Street, Blackburn, at around 11am on Saturday.

Crew manager Kane Dark said firefighters had been called to the site a number of times in recent weeks.

A fire service spokesman added: “Blue watch attended several fires on Hole House Street this morning. This area is notorious with fly tipping. These nuisance fires are real a strain on resources.”

Blackburn with Darwen Council has been made aware of the fly-tipping issue on the site.
